Other Comments:
Great tool for teacher to use to introduce the topic of adding and subtracting using a number line, negative numbers and fractions.
What math does one need to know to use the resource?
Understanding of addition and subtraction. Use of a number line.
What hardware expertise does one need to learn to use the resource?
Mouse use (click and drag)
What extra things must be done to make it work?
Figure out how to use tool: Choose step size, play with adding bars, dragging the number bar to correct position and clicking and dragging the arrow to change size of the number bar.
How hard was it for you to learn?
Ok
Explanation:
Did not see any directions. Had to use manipulative to figure it out. Relatively easy for an adult to figure out, but students would likely need directions.
